Output 280300b56b935b583b9fea81d61690248e3329e5da4bc72fd7878398619548f8:1

value
43704
script pubkey
OP_0 OP_PUSHBYTES_20 d540bcbe2414ddbb818d6ab2ce34ff26df8e489c
address
bc1q64qte03yznwmhqvdd2evud8lym0cujyu66uqnz
transaction
280300b56b935b583b9fea81d61690248e3329e5da4bc72fd7878398619548f8
confirmations
245412
spent
true